Since the beginning of the New Year 2024, I have been gradually collecting parts and trying to carry out a customization that I have been envisioning since last year … that customization is to replace the front rear sprocket and chain. Why did I choose the Sunstar Racing Steel rear sprocket? The reason for choosing the Sunstar racing steel rear sprocket and chain is that the power and traction control of modern supersports are constantly subjecting the sprocket and chain to high and fluctuating loads. Although there is no change in weight with the stock steel and Sunstar also made of steel, we chose a rear sprocket that delivers super durability that can take the power.
[How was the installation?
When replacing the sprocket, you will need a racing stand to lift the rear tire and a long spinner handle to loosen the axle nut. Also, a Torque wrench is necessary for Torque management.
Float the tire on the rear stand, loosen the axle nut, pull out the shaft, and remove the wheel. I always use a scrap tire from a car to put the removed wheel on the stand. I always use a scrap tire from a car to put the wheel on the stand.
While removing the Rear Sprocket, it is a good idea to clean up the area around the back of the Sprocket that has become sticky with the Chain lube. After cleaning, fix the Rear Sprocket, but since there is a little play, fix the Sprocket nut while pulling the Chain in the direction where the Chain is pulled. It is recommended to mark the Sprocket nut to confirm the tightness.
How was your experience with it?
At first, I was not sure if I should reduce the number of pins and make it Long, but I didn't want to have a misprint on the Speed display, and I also liked the ride quality of the OEM, so I decided to use the same 43 pins. So there is no change between before and after the replacement, but the OEM 6R is easier to handle. 21 year old ZX-6R has Front 15T, Rear 43 Dings, Reduction Ratio 2.866, Chain linkage 112.

Review from here
I knew it was lightweight, but when you actually ride it, it changes more than you can imagine.
The forging and thin Rim make the GYRO effect much weaker.
It feels like the head goes in and falls down without the action of bending it.
It's so light that I'm afraid it's going to fall over as it is.
To be honest, I've seen a lot of these reviews and sometimes I wondered how they could change like that.
I can feel the difference when I feel it. Even I, an insensitive person, can feel the difference so far, so I guess normal people can see the difference, can't they?
There's Merit, of course, but there's also the downside of the lighter weight and reduced GYRO effect.
First of all, straight line stability is reduced, if not to the point of dizzying.
I get the sense that there's something unsettling about it.
I wonder if it is noticeable when the speed exceeds 100 km/h.
Also, Small Gap is transmitted as vibration.
This is thought to be due to the fact that the lighter weight is not fully absorbed and transmitted.
Maybe once you get used to this area, you won't mind.
Also, I've seen a few reviews here and there that say it's often springy.
I think I can solve the Large one by setting up the suspension.
The place where the Wheel was installed has various know-hows and
I didn't have the feeling that I'd be hosed if they did the Setup for now.
It looks good, performs well, and you won't regret buying it.
I myself bought it 80% on looks, so it's unlikely to be effective.
I think it is very effective Large for people who drive fast and furious on mountain roads.
